Ron had 20 apples. He used 2/5 of the apples to make pies. How many apples did Ron use for pies?

8 apples. because 2/5 is 8/20 apples, that is why. :)

8 students are competing for first, second, third and fourth violin chair in the school’s orchestra. How many different ways can
kolezko [41]

Answer:

1,680

Step-by-step explanation:

There are 8 students to choose for the first chair. After we choose one, we have 7 students to choose from for the second chair, 6 for the third chair, etc.

8 * 7 * 6 * 5 = 1680 (ans)
